# Franchise Agreement — Torvale Coffee Works (Managers Only)

The board has approved preliminary franchise terms with Quillbranch Holdings covering twelve outlets across the Ardenport region. Royalty rate is 6.5% of gross sales, with a five-year initial term and renewal option. Brand standards audits occur quarterly. Legal review by Hessa Morven concludes next week. Strategic considerations tied to this agreement are summarized below.

board note of yahig-yahif: Silmirox Works plans to raise the Aldius list price by 18.5 percent in January. The steering committee signed off on a budget of $141.9 million for Project Tamix. The renewal with Eliysek Logistics closes at $114.1 million a year, 18.9 percent below the last contract. Project Gordor slips by a full year because of the supplier delay.

Ticket #2907 — Signature check fails on report builder export

Support: customers exporting from the Tallyvane report builder see a signature verification error after the sorting-stability patch. The patch changed row ordering in grouped exports, which altered the serialized payload, so exports signed before the patch now fail verification against cached manifests. Advise customers to regenerate reports; old exports cannot be re-verified. Fresh exports are signed with the key below.

signing key of fadug-haweg = bky19_x2JJNa4RuE34mQa9TgK

Ticket CB-517: Expired credential tripping the Emberline breaker.

The circuit breaker guarding the upstream Tollgate API has been stuck open since Saturday. Root cause: our service credential expired, every call returned 401, breaker counted them as failures and latched. Not a Tollgate outage. Fix going forward: treat auth failures as non-tripping errors, and alert on credential expiry 14 days out — note for future maintainers so this doesn't recur. Credential has been reissued; the new key for the Tollgate client is below.

gateway credential: qvz7-EIbFiFd